Visionaries NYC Gathering — From Calling to Company

An Evening with Emmanuel Brown

What would you build if you weren't afraid?

Join us for an interactive evening with Emmanuel Brown, Co-Founder & Co-CEO of ChurchSpace — a venture-backed company serving thousands of churches nationwide.

Emmanuel grew up as a pastor's kid, watching churches sit on millions in unused real estate while the people leading them could barely stay afloat. That burden became a question. That question became a company.

Whether you're an entrepreneur with an idea, an intrapreneur building something inside an organization, or someone who has always had a vision but hasn't taken the first step — this evening is for you.

We will cover:

  • How to discern whether your business idea is a calling

  • A framework for taking your calling to a company

  • What to do in the first 90 days before you quit your job

  • Practical workshop — work through your own idea in real time

  • Live idea feedback — one attendee gets real-time input from Emmanuel

Format: Fireside conversation + applied Q&A + practical workshop + open networking
